Transaction 9f758f6da50cd9121161e04958b836fb8dfab288c1d0ee4ea605a9e454878437
1 Input
1 Output
-
9f758f6da50cd9121161e04958b836fb8dfab288c1d0ee4ea605a9e454878437:0
- value
- 626800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 37854b5bf3ac21f0c86fed0256be19a6fcb217d5 OP_EQUAL
- address
- 36kamYqbb1WG3duGuyJXh18a7EbNn11Qyx